Thanks little mangs!That's an awesome welcome! I'm really overwhelmed- you guys are just cool on GMN! @Leo I'm thinking maybe 2v heads on that Cleveland. I have a Cleveland in my 73 mustang with 2v heads that go's real good. Good torque for the street. I've never tried a 4v version though. I hear they make lots of power and rpms but were a little doggy in stock trim. Come to think of it maybe a built 4v Cleveland with a 4 speed would be the hot setup in a panther!
